7 Ways to Make Import and Export Customs Clearance Easier

Why Are Customs Procedures Challenging?
Customs clearance is often the most time-consuming and complicated part of global trade. Common issues include missing documents, incorrect product classification (HS code), declaration mistakes, and unfamiliarity with destination country regulations.

7 Tips to Simplify Customs Processes
Use the Correct HS Code: Classification affects taxes and compliance.

Work with an Experienced Customs Broker: Helps avoid declaration and documentation errors.

Prepare Complete Documentation: Invoice, packing list, certificate of origin, and other documents.

Understand Country-Specific Rules: Each country has unique customs requirements.

Use Digital Customs Systems: Some countries support e-clearance to speed up the process.

Coordinate with Your Logistics Partner: Integration prevents delays at borders.

Label and Package Properly: Incorrect labeling may result in shipment hold-ups.
